This release of Hadoop moves the S3A connector to Amazon S3 to the V2 SDK. This
is a significant change which offers a number of new features including the
ability to work with Amazon S3 Express One Zone Storage -the new high
performance, single AZ storage class. Inevitably, there will be some surprises
-there is ongoing work to address some performance regressions and resilience
to network problems.
* There is documentation on how to migrate to the new SDK -there is explicit
support for moving V1 credential provider implementations; everything else will
need rework.
* There is also documentation on the third-party S3 store support; the SDK's
focus on having coolers specify the AWS region rather than the S3 Service and
point complicates migration. We have successfully tested it against Dell ECS S3
and Google GS Storage -validation with other "S3 compatible" stores would be
very much appreciated.n
* If you encounter issues, please look for HADOOP JIRA entries on the same
topic -and if there are none create a new issues under
[HADOOP-18886](https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/HADOOP-18886) _S3A: AWS
SDK V2 Migration: stabilization and S3Express_. We will try to Address these as
soon as they have been identified.
